Shirley Sainsbury-Brown : Gone Home

Date: 1st Jul 2024 Author: Phil Hunt

Shirley passed away on Monday 17 June 2024

Shirley held many roles within the District ranging from District Treasurer to District Badge Secretary and was recently awarded her 50 yr Service Award.

Many of you will remember her at District meetings carrying multiple boxes of badges and scarves for Groups.
